Options Trading 101: Your Entry into the F&O Market

Venturing into the derivatives market can seem complex at first, but understanding the fundamentals of options trading doesn't have to be challenging. This introduction provides a simple breakdown at how options work. Options are contracts that give you the privilege, but not the duty, to buy or sell an stock at a set price on or before a certain date. Think of it as protection against potential market movements. There are two key types: Calls, which benefit from a upward move in the underlying asset's price, and Puts, which profit when the price decreases . To begin your journey, consider these important points:

  • Familiarize yourself with the terminology (strike price, expiration date, premium).
  • Research different options strategies (covered calls, protective puts).
  • Start with paper trading to practice your skills without risking actual money.
  • Consistently manage your risk .

Options trading involves inherent dangers , and it's crucial to gain knowledge thoroughly before putting money.
